The Artistic Process

First, I studied the unique texture and form of a scouring pad. Then, I experimented with light and shadow to highlight its details. I blended warm hues with cool accents to create depth. Furthermore, I used dynamic strokes to add energy. As a result, the final work appears both raw and refined, offering a fresh perspective on modern still life.
